About The Position

Quest Physical Therapy is a physical therapist-owned outpatient practice seeking a Physical Therapist for their clinic in Evans, GA. This role offers the opportunity to practice hands-on PT, take ownership of patient care, and develop into a future clinic leader. The practice emphasizes a collaborative environment with mentorship and professional growth opportunities, aiming for high patient outcomes and a supportive work environment. The Central Savannah River Area (CSRA) is highlighted for its thriving economy and lower cost of living compared to larger metropolitan areas, offering a desirable lifestyle for clinicians.

Requirements

  • Doctor of Physical Therapy (DPT) from an accredited program
  • Licensed or eligible for licensure in Georgia
  • Current CPR certification
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
  • Motivation to grow into leadership opportunities

Nice To Haves

  • New graduates are encouraged to apply. Experience is a plus, not a requirement

Responsibilities

  • Evaluating patients and creating individualized, evidence-based treatment plans
  • Providing interventions such as manual therapy, therapeutic exercise, and specialty modalities
  • Educating patients and families on exercises, recovery, and injury prevention
  • Tracking progress and adjusting plans as patients progress
  • Collaborating with other healthcare providers to ensure comprehensive care
  • Maintaining clear documentation in line with HIPAA and state/federal rules using state-of-the-art AI technology
